Name | 1492-18-8 |
Synonyms | Folinic acid calcium salt; N-(4-(((2-Amino-5-formyl-5,6,7,8-tetrahydro-4-hydroxy-6-pteridinyl)methyl)amino)benzoyl)-L-glutamic acid calcium salt |
Molecular Structure | |
Molecular Formula | C20H21N7O7.Ca |
Molecular Weight | 511.51 |
CAS Registry Number | 1492-18-8 |
EINECS | 216-082-8 |
This product is white to yellowish crystalline or amorphous powder, odorless. This product is dissolved in water, almost insoluble in ethanol or ether, and dissolved in 0.1mol/L solution.
1. It is mainly used as an antidote to folate antagonists (such as trimethoprim, etc.), and is often used to prevent serious toxic effects caused by large doses or excessive treatment of
2, for folic acid treatment of the following diseases, such as oral diarrhea, protein-energy malnutrition (malnutrition), pregnancy or infancy caused by megaloblastic anemia is not effective.
3, as an adjunct treatment for colon cancer and rectal cancer.
4. Combined with 5-FU, it is used to treat digestive tract tumors or other 5-FU-sensitive tumors. The combination of high-dose CF and 5-FU (LF regimen) is the basic regimen for the treatment of colon and rectal cancer.
5, used in children leukemia, lymphoma and osteosarcoma and other large dose MTX treatment rescue.
